Disappointed
The hotel obviously wanted to seem upscale and trendy, but a number of flaws held it down. Tiny pool with enough chlorine to dissolve small children. Internet access in the room had a fee but they wouldn't say what the fee was. The restaurant was very pricey but the food was mediocre at best. The maid service woke us up at 8 the first morning and never came back the rest of our stay. The windows in the room don't open, so you're stuck with the air conditioning for ventilation. On the plus side, the front desk staff were very nice and the lobby computer room has printers you can use. And we were confused by the 2 Marriott Norths within a few miles of each other. This is the Marriott Renaissance North, but a few miles away there's the plain old Marriott North. Plus a couple other Marriotts all in a 4 mile radius.

A Very Good Hotel
A very nice new-looking hotel with contemporary interior design (bold shades of yellow, orange, and red in lobby and rooms). Bathroom is new, reasonably spaced, and spotless. Shower was excellent. Staff was very friendly and accommodating. The king sized bed was very comfortable and we're picky about mattresses. We had no trouble getting to sleep. Great hotel.
